.blog-post-detail .post-title-wrapper{background:#263d2d!important;border-radius:0!important;margin-bottom:0!important}.blog-post-detail .post-title{padding:48px 32px 40px!important;text-align:center!important;max-width:100%!important;width:100%!important}.blog-post-detail .post-title .entry-title{font-family:var(--font-heading-family)!important;font-size:22px!important;font-weight:400!important;line-height:1.3!important;color:#fff!important;max-width:720px!important;margin:0 auto!important}.blog-post-detail .post-meta-wrapper{color:#fff6!important;justify-content:center!important;margin-bottom:14px!important;font-size:11px!important}.blog-post-detail .post-meta-wrapper aside{color:#fff6!important;font-size:11px!important}.blog-post-detail .share-article{justify-content:center!important;margin-top:20px!important}.blog-post-detail .share-article svg path{fill:#fff6!important}.blog-post-detail .featured-image{max-height:480px;overflow:hidden}.blog-post-detail .featured-image img{width:100%;height:100%;object-fit:cover;display:block}.blog-post-detail .post-content{max-width:740px;margin:0 auto;padding:52px 28px 48px;font-size:15px!important;line-height:1.88;color:#2a2a2a;font-weight:300}.blog-post-detail .post-content>p:first-child{font-size:16px!important;border-left:3px solid #8d5d48;padding-left:18px;margin-bottom:36px;font-weight:300}.blog-post-detail .post-content p{margin-bottom:22px;color:#333;font-weight:300;font-size:15px!important}.blog-post-detail .post-content h2{font-family:var(--font-heading-family)!important;font-size:17px!important;font-weight:400!important;color:#263d2d!important;margin:48px 0 16px!important;padding-bottom:10px!important;border-bottom:1px solid #edeae6!important;position:relative!important;line-height:1.4!important;text-transform:none!important}.blog-post-detail .post-content h2:before{content:""!important;position:absolute!important;bottom:-1px!important;left:0!important;width:36px!important;height:1px!important;background:#8d5d48!important}.blog-post-detail .post-content h3{font-family:var(--font-body-family)!important;font-size:11px!important;font-weight:500!important;color:#263d2d!important;letter-spacing:.14em!important;text-transform:uppercase!important;margin:32px 0 12px!important}.blog-post-detail .post-content h4{font-size:10px!important;font-weight:400!important;color:#8d5d48!important;letter-spacing:.1em!important;text-transform:uppercase!important;margin:24px 0 8px!important}.blog-post-detail .post-content ul,.blog-post-detail .post-content ol{padding-left:0!important;margin:0 0 24px!important;list-style:none!important}.blog-post-detail .post-content ul li,.blog-post-detail .post-content ol li{padding:9px 0 9px 26px!important;border-bottom:.5px solid #edeae6!important;position:relative!important;font-size:14px!important;line-height:1.7!important;color:#333!important;font-weight:300!important}.blog-post-detail .post-content ul li:first-child,.blog-post-detail .post-content ol li:first-child{border-top:.5px solid #edeae6!important}.blog-post-detail .post-content ul li:before{content:""!important;position:absolute!important;left:8px!important;top:17px!important;width:4px!important;height:4px!important;background:#8d5d48!important;border-radius:50%!important}.blog-post-detail .post-content ol{counter-reset:waka-ol!important}.blog-post-detail .post-content ol li{counter-increment:waka-ol!important}.blog-post-detail .post-content ol li:before{content:counter(waka-ol)!important;position:absolute!important;left:0!important;top:9px!important;font-size:11px!important;font-weight:500!important;color:#8d5d48!important}.blog-post-detail .post-content table{width:100%;border-collapse:collapse;margin:28px 0 36px;font-size:13px!important}.blog-post-detail .post-content table thead tr{background:#263d2d}.blog-post-detail .post-content table thead th{padding:12px 14px;text-align:left;font-weight:400;font-size:10px!important;text-transform:uppercase;color:#ffffffe0;border:none}.blog-post-detail .post-content table tbody tr{border-bottom:.5px solid #edeae6}.blog-post-detail .post-content table tbody tr:nth-child(2n){background:#f9f5f080}.blog-post-detail .post-content table td{padding:11px 14px;color:#333;vertical-align:top;border:none;font-size:13px!important}.blog-post-detail .post-content table td:first-child{font-weight:400;color:#263d2d}.blog-post-detail .post-content blockquote{background:#f9f5f0;border-left:4px solid #8d5d48;margin:32px 0;padding:22px 26px;font-size:15px!important;font-style:italic;color:#263d2d;line-height:1.65}.blog-post-detail .post-content a{color:#8d5d48;text-decoration:none;border-bottom:1px solid rgba(141,93,72,.25)}.blog-post-detail .post-content strong{font-weight:500!important;color:#1a1a1a}.blog-post-detail .post-content hr{border:none;border-top:.5px solid #edeae6;margin:44px 0}.blog-post-detail .post-content img{width:100%;height:auto;display:block;margin:28px 0}.blog-post-detail .article-tags{max-width:740px;margin:0 auto;padding:28px 28px 44px;border-top:.5px solid #edeae6}.blog-post-detail .article-tags .tag-link{border-radius:0!important;font-size:9px!important;letter-spacing:.12em!important;text-transform:uppercase!important;background:#f9f5f0!important;color:#263d2d!important;border:.5px solid #edeae6!important;padding:5px 12px!important;height:auto!important}.blog-post-detail--continue{max-width:740px;margin:0 auto 44px!important;border-radius:0!important;background:#f9f5f0!important;border:none!important;border-left:3px solid #263d2d!important;padding:20px 24px!important}.blog-post-detail--navigation--bar{background:#8d5d48!important}@media screen and (max-width:767px){.blog-post-detail .post-title{padding:36px 20px 28px!important}.blog-post-detail .post-title .entry-title{font-size:18px!important}.blog-post-detail .post-content{padding:28px 16px 24px!important;font-size:14px!important}.blog-post-detail .post-content>p:first-child{font-size:14px!important}.blog-post-detail .post-content p{font-size:14px!important}.blog-post-detail .post-content h2,.blog-post-detail .post-content .rte h2{font-size:12px!important;margin-top:32px!important;margin-bottom:12px!important}.blog-post-detail .post-content h3,.blog-post-detail .post-content .rte h3{font-size:10px!important}.blog-post-detail .post-content table{font-size:11px!important;display:block!important;overflow-x:auto!important}.blog-post-detail .post-content table td{font-size:11px!important}.blog-post-detail .post-content blockquote{font-size:13px!important;padding:14px 18px!important}}
/*# sourceMappingURL=/cdn/shop/t/33/assets/waka-blog.css.map */
